Job summary

Leidos is seeking an Architect to join the NISC IV team, delivering space planning and architectural design for FAA facilities within the ESA. The role is fully remote for eastern US residents, with up to 25% travel.

You will lead multi-discipline coordination, ensure NFPA 101 and ADA compliance, and produce construction drawings across design phases. Strong emphasis on regulatory adherence and public-sector project experience is required.

Qualifications

  • Architecture degree from an accredited college/university.
  • 8+ years of design experience with commercial, industrial and/or government facilities.
  • Experience evaluating building enclosures including roofing and below-grade waterproofing.
  • Experience including design, failure analysis and Enclosure Commissioning activities.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ain Public Trust Suitability.

Responsibilities

  • Lead space planning and architectural design for government and institutional facilities, ensuring layouts meet FAA regulations and efficiently accommodate functional requirements.
  • Develop conceptual, schematic, design development, and construction drawings that incorporate NFPA 101 Life Safety Code and applicable accessibility standards (e.g., ADA).
  • Coordinate with civil, structural, mechanical, electrical, and specialty consultants to integrate architectural layouts and systems within complex, multi-discipline projects.
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local building codes, accessibility requirements, and agency-specific design criteria for public-sector facilities.
  • Conduct detailed space programming, circulation analysis, and occupant load planning to optimize functionality, safety, and operational efficiency.
  • Use specialized architectural and design software (e.g., Revit, AutoCAD, SketchUp, Rhino, and BIM coordination tools) to develop floor plans, 3D models, and visualizations.
  • Utilize cost estimating and quantity takeoff tools (e.g., RSMeans, Bluebeam, BIM-based takeoffs) to support budgeting, value engineering, and public funding approvals.
  • Support construction administration through submittal reviews, RFIs, site observations, code compliance verification, and design clarifications to ensure construction aligns with NFPA 101, accessibility, and GSA requirements.
